Background
Barnhart, Clarence Lewis was born on December 30, 1900 in near Plattsburg, Missouri, United States. Son of Franklin Chester and Frances Norah (Elliott) Barnhart.

Thorndike Barnhart intermediate dictionary. 1974 Scott Foresman and company.The Thorndike Barnhart intermediate dictionary is a revision of the junior dictionary, first published in 1935 as the Thorndike century junior dictionary.This revision is in an entirely new format from the junior, in line with the design of modern textbooks. The greatly expanded content includes hundreds of entries reflecting the increased technical and scientific vocabulary of our time.

Bachelor of Philosophy, University Chicago, 1930. Postgraduate, University Chicago, 1937.
Editor, Scott, Foresman & Company, 1929-1945; Editor, War Department, 1943; Editor, Random House, 1945-1948; founder, Clarence L. Barnhart, Inc. Honorary research associate Institute Psychological Research, Columbia, 1945, 46.

Member American Dialect Society, Linguistic Society, Modern Language Association, National Council Teachers English, American Name Society (past president), Phi Beta Kappa. Clubs: University (New York City). Century Association; Authors (London).
Married Frances Knox, February 21, 1931. Children: Robert, David.
